The most interesting thing this week though is the arrival of "Don't Stop Believin'" by Journey, a song that peaked at #100 when it first came out, wasn't let back on the chart when the whole Glee situation was popping off, and has been stewing below the chart in the last few years. By my reckoning it was the 2nd biggest hit of all time to never make the top 50, behind Snow Patrol's "Chasing Cars" which had its own version of misfortune. We've got a potentially interesting chart first this week. For decades we've witnessed the first hand response to triple j's Hottest 100, rebounding past hits, thrusting new ones into the spotlight and whatnot. Something I don't think we've ever seen before though is a song actually reaching #1 as a result of this initial burst. We've had some close calls, like "Heat Waves" looking to have the gumption if not for Olivia Rodrigo's unprecedented numbers (Glass Animals did get to #1 but not until a while later), ditto Amy Shark having to compete with the Ed Sheeran quinella. But I was surprised on Friday to see Lola Young take the top spot given the chart positions I was witnessing. From that it can be concluded to be a fairly close margin and one where "Messy"'s #4 finish to "APT."'s non-entry is enough of a swing to change the course of chart history. What makes it more potent is that there's every possibility that "APT." just gets back to #1 next week. Much like N-Trance's "Stayin' Alive" hitting #1 for a week because "Gangsta's Paradise" ran out of stock in shops on its second week, resulting in a 5-16-1-1-1-1... chart run, Lola Young has managed to shoot her shot with ideal timing. For nearly 10 years I've had to roll with the fact that Kendrick Lamar's only #1 hit in Australia is "Bad Blood". In what must have been a reasonably close call, "Not Like Us" ascends to the top spot after having previously peaked at #5 in 2024. We found out that it merely had the same peak as "The Days" by Chrystal and took that personally. This is the sort of impact that's never been experience from a Super Bowl half-time show. I will shout out Rihanna's "We Found Love" for landing some very impressive longevity after the fact, but this is something else. The big question is what will happen next week. "Not Like Us" holds a strong start, but "luther" is making some ground too, and will attempt to improve its #3 peak position, or at least make it feel like less of a fluke than it was last year. "APT." is #1 for a 13th week. This is the second longest reign of the decade behind "STAY". There's a big logjam tie on that unlucky tally, but a likely 14th week would tie ABBA's "Fernando" as the 4th longest runner ever. Amusingly despite all the chaos of the last 3 and a half months, last night we reverted back to the same Spotify top 3 that we had in late November ("That's So True" at #1, "APT." at #2, "luther" at #3). "Pink Pony Club" scores a slight new peak at #6, and just for comparison's sakes, if we had ACR, it'd be #2 behind "luther" probably. We're not so different, you and I. For the 3rd year in a row, the legacy of Gotye's 4th (or 5th) hit song is being retrieved. Australia was one of the few places that Sleepy Hallow's "A N X I E T Y" charted back in 2023, and while it didn't actually make the main chart, the remade "Somebody (2024)" by Chris Lake & co. had an extensive shelf life all things considered. We're now back for round 3, as Sleepy Hallow's version vaults into the top 20...seemingly just as a stop gap while Doechii's version hadn't been properly released. It's now ahead of Sleepy Hallow on Spotify so it could be a short-lived affair once again for this. I am once again desperate to say that back in 2007, this Gotye song had a profound effect on me. It's one of my favourite songs ever. I hate seeing him called a one hit wonder as he's made so many wonderful songs of varying notoriety and you're missing out if you just listen to the one.

I'm of course stoking the flames of what the best You Am I album is and whether it's "Hourly, Daily" or "Hi Fi Way". You Am I are a popular Australian alternative rock band who were remarkably popular given how they operated within that genre (very cerebral & pleasant, not so much on the big dumb riffs & chants). They were the first Australian band to have 3 consecutive #1 debut albums, and those first two from 1995 & 1996 are just about equally beloved. I personally give the edge to "Hourly Daily" as it's stacked at the front with the first 5 tracks just like "Hot Fuss", but "Hi Fi Way" does boast the 1-2 punch of "Cathy's Clown" (not a cover) and "Purple Sneakers". Just a stupendously good band that don't really get the same credit as their contemporaries.

Speaking of which, this week's highest Australian album comes from '90s stalwarts The Cruel Sea. They were most famous in the mid '90s for their swampy blues rock sound, and frontman Tex Perkins' commanding presence. If you know any of their songs, it's probably "The Honeymoon Is Over" or "Better Get A Lawyer". The latter comes from their album "Three Legged Dog", which debuted at #1 and even spent a second week at the top. This week they return with their first album since 2001. "Anxiety" climbs to #1. Last week I pondered the last time a #1 hit samples another #1 hit in anticipation for this. Evidently the lesson is that it only hits particularly strongly this time when I'm old enough to remember seeing both songs climb to the top, because it's actually not that uncommon. Just last year Eminem did it with "Houdini", and we also had David Guetta & Bebe Rexha's "I'm Good (Blue)". Technically speaking Taylor Swift's "Look What You Made Me Do" counts, and then you can go back to The Black Eyed Peas' "The Time (Dirty Bit)" before that. But yes, the important thing is that now Gotye has written two #1 hits, so get that one hit wonder tag outta here. It's a historic week for Australian music this week as Ball Park Music score their first ever #1 album. They're up to their 8th album and previously have hit #2 3 times before, losing to an incumbent Harry Styles and debutant Bruce Springsteen. The roughest moment for them though was in 2014 when they first reached #2, missing the top spot by what I recall being less than 20 sales to the highly incumbent INXS "Greatest Hits" set, coasting off the TV mini-series for weeks and weeks (but that was the final week). Ball Park Music are from Brisbane and in a bizarre twist of fate, both Queensland AFL teams are the only 2 undefeated teams so far in 2025. To put this into context, Gold Coast have never finished at the top half of the ladder in 14 years of contending, and in 2017, the two teams finished at the very bottom. Maybe Ball Park Music were onto something when they released the song "Please Don't Move To Melbourne" earlier this year. In what feels like standing up to a vague challenge I made on my blog months ago, Bliss n Eso score their 4th #1 album this week. They were off the #1 Christmas release with their previous album "The Sun", probably because they released on the same week as Kanye West's "DONDA"...the album that has the song "Moon" on it. We have that accompanying "The Moon" album this time around so they're back at #1 for the first time since 2017. If you managed to scroll all the way to the bottom, hi, but also then you'll see a debut at #50 for our latest Australian Idol winner. You might find yourself asking 'Is this high? Is this low?' From a series that used to commandeer the charts to the point that the best selling single of the entire 2000s was Guy Sebastian's winning song, and the second place song was Anthony Callea's not-winning song, maybe it's fallen on hard times. On the other hand, I believe Marshall Hamburger is the first winner since the 2020s revival (which is in its 3rd season) to actually make the chart, so this is a huge win for the burger bros out there.
